No annual fee credit cards are just that. A credit card with the annual fee waived. As mentioned in a previous post, some cards are “fee free” for the life of the card, whilst others may only have their annual fee waived for the first year.
Some consumers are unaware that there may be charges made on a card for exceeding a set credit limit that you or the card issuer has set. Such a fee again is dependent on the issuer of the credit card. It would be wise to find out what this fee may be prior to applying for their card.
If you are making a cash withdrawal from an automatic teller machine there will be a small fee incurred if the atm is from another financial institution. Some people are not aware that an interest rate will also be added to your next statement from the time any cash withdrawal was made.
